A Glimpse at the Action of Imatinib Tablets IP 400 mg in Cancer Treatment
Imatinib Tablets IP 400 mg is a targeted tyrosine kinase inhibitor mainly used in CML & GIST. It blocks abnormal proteins that foster cancer-cell growth.

2️⃣ CML Focus

In CML, the Philadelphia chromosome creates BCR-ABL, a rogue kinase. Imatinib binds to this enzyme to stop the progression of leukemia and increase long-term survival. 

3️⃣ GIST Impact

Mutated KIT proteins are often implicated in Gastrointestinal Stromal Tumors (GIST). Imatinib Tablets IP 400 mg inhibits these kinases to shrink tumors and curb their spread, crucial in treating inoperable or metastatic disease.

5️⃣ Tips for Patients

-Take it with a meal and a large glass of water

-Keep to your daily dose — do not miss a dose

-Report any side effects such as edema or fatigue to your oncologist immediately

-The benefits can be maximized with regular monitoring.
